hadoop3:root@hadoop3:permission denied
时间: 2024-09-23 07:02:57 浏览: 44
【Spark】六、org.apache.hadoop.security.AccessControlException
Hadoop 3中的提示 "hadopp3:root@hadoop3: permission denied" 意味着当前用户(root)尝试对Hadoop集群(Hadoop3)执行某个操作时权限不足。这通常发生在你试图访问、修改或控制某些受保护的文件系统资源,比如HDFS (Hadoop Distributed File System) 或YARN (Yet Another Resource Negotiator)。
解决这个问题,你可以按照以下步骤检查:
1. **确认权限设置**:确保你有足够的权限来执行该操作,如果需要管理权限,可以联系系统的管理员。
2. **查看日志**:查看Hadoop的日志文件(如hadoop.log或hdfs.log),它可能会提供关于权限错误的更多上下文信息。
3. **使用sudo**:如果你确实需要以root权限运行命令,可以尝试`sudo -u <用户名> <命令>`,将<用户名>替换为你希望执行命令的实际用户名。
4. **更新配置**:检查Hadoop的相关配置文件(如core-site.xml或hdfs-site.xml),确保权限策略设置正确。
阅读全文